allieonreading 's review for:
Our Missing Hearts
by Celeste Ng
The pacing was the only thing that kept me from giving this five stars. This was my third attempt to read this book, and I’m really glad I stuck it out because this story was so haunting and heartbreaking. I just felt Ng’s soul in this page— her discussions of motherhood and being a parent were so poignant. I love books that are rooted in our current reality, even if the history they propose is frightening.
